About Kenge
Kenge, a vibrant city in the Democratic Republic of the Congo, is known for its rich cultural heritage and bustling local markets. Situated in the Kwango Province, Kenge offers travelers a glimpse into traditional Congolese life with its lively streets, friendly locals, and unique crafts. The city serves as a commercial hub for the surrounding agricultural region, making it a great place to experience local produce and handmade goods. While Kenge may not be a major tourist destination, its authenticity and the warmth of its people make it a rewarding stop for those looking to explore beyond the usual tourist trails. The nearby Kwango River adds a scenic touch to the landscape, providing opportunities for leisurely walks and photography.
